About the Item

A very fine quality and extremely rare mid 19th century mahogany buffet, of important, imposing proportion, having finely carved pelmet with scrolling gallery to top and gadrooned moulding to edge with two frieze drawers, over two further tiers supported by magnificently carved scrolling legs terminating with carved paw feet. Makers Stamp To Underside Of Both Drawers, "Rivett Sons, Crown Street, Finsbury, London." Rivett Sons were listed in the London Post Office Directory 1845 as upholsterers and cabinet makers at 50 Crown Street, having previously been recorded at numbers 3, 4, 5 and 50 on the same street throughout the first half of the 19th century. Little information is known of the firm, with very little documented ouput from their workshops in circulation recently, although the few items which have been offered for sale over the past few years which can be firmly attributed to them have always been distinctive in their design, with exceptional carved decoration. This fabulous buffet certainly fits the above in terms of the fantastic quality of its construction, the distinctive bold, important look and the magnifcently detailed carved decoration. It is also constructed using very high grade cuts of mahogany, which would no doubt have been extremely expensive to purchase as raw timber. Circa 1850. Height 57in. Width 60in. Depth 21in. SHIPPING THE BOTANICAL NAME FOR THE MAHOGANY THIS ITEM IS MADE FROM IS SWIETENIA MACROPHYLLA AND THIS TYPE OF MAHOGANY IS NOT SUBJECT TO CITES REGULATION. A Very Good Quality Late 19th Century, Victorian Period, Walnut Wellington Chest Of Drawers, Having Seven Superbly Figured Drawers With Original Brass Swan Neck Handles, Enclosed By Hinged Locking Pilaster With Carved Decoration, Raised On Original Plinth Base. The first Duke of Wellington, Arthur Wellesley, commissioned the first chest of this type, i.e. a tall bank of drawers secured by hinged locking pilasters to take with him and carry around various battlefields and that is where the name wellington chest comes from. It is now used to refer to almost any tall, narrow antique chest...
